Cysteine-rich protein 61, also known as Cyr61 or CCN family member 1 (CCN1), is a matricellular protein encoded by the Cyr61 gene. It belongs to the CCN family of secreted extracellular matrix (ECM)-associated signaling proteins (CCN intercellular signaling proteins). By interacting with cell surface integrin receptors and heparan sulfate proteoglycans, it regulates a broad range of cellular activities, including cell adhesion, migration, proliferation, differentiation, apoptosis, and senescence. During embryonic development, it is essential for cardiac septal morphogenesis, vascular formation, and vascular integrity in the placenta. In adulthood, it plays a significant role in inflammation and tissue repair, and has been implicated in chronic inflammation-related diseases, including rheumatoid arthritis, atherosclerosis, diabetic nephropathy and retinopathy, as well as various forms of cancer.
 

| Typical data

As the OD values of the standard curve may vary according to the conditions of the actual assay performance (e.g. operator, pipetting technique, wash technique or temperature effects), the operator should establish a standard curve for each test. Typical standard curve and data are provided below for reference only.

 
Concentration (pg/mL) 400 200 100 50 25 12.5 6.25 0
OD 2.36 1.78 1.23 0.79 0.46 0.29 0.17 0.09
Corrected OD 2.27 1.69 1.14 0.7 0.37 0.2 0.08 -

| Recovery

The recovery of Mouse CYR61 spiked at three different levels in samples throughout the range of the assay was evaluated in various matrices.

 
Sample Type Range(%) Average Recovery(%)
Serum(n=8) 84-101 96
Plasma(n=8) 92-105 102
Tissue Homogenates(n=8) 96-108 105
